POLITICAL-Articulate and principled, Shanakiyan -Appointed as Parliamentary leader of the ITAK





MP Shanakiyan has been appointed as the Parliamentary Group Leader of the Ilankai Tamil Arasu Kachchi (ITAK).

A letter from the party leadership informing of this appointment has been sent to the Speaker, Jagath Wickramaratne.


Shanakiyan  is a qualified accountant who has worked in Australia and is highly proficient in English, Sinhala, and Tamil. A rare figure in contemporary Politician in the  Sri Lankan politics, he distinguished himself by speaking out firmly against the policy of forced cremation imposed on Muslim victims during the COVID-19 pandemic, earning widespread respect across communities. He was also among the early political figures to support the Aragalaya protest movement against former President Gotabaya Rajapaksa.

Articulate and principled, Shanakiyan has emerged as a credible human rights advocate. He has travelled extensively to engage with the Tamil diaspora and other minority communities across the globe, positioning himself as a bridge between Sri Lanka’s domestic political struggles and international minority and human rights discourse.

Shanakiyan Rasamanickam was born on 20 September 1990. He is the grandson of former Member of Parliament S. M. Rasamanickam. He received his education at Trinity College, Kandy.

Political Career:

Rasamanickam contested the 2015 parliamentary election as a candidate of the United People’s Freedom Alliance (UPFA) in the Batticaloa District, though the alliance failed to secure any seats in that district. He later contested the 2020 parliamentary election under the Tamil National Alliance (TNA) in the Batticaloa District and was elected to the Parliament of Sri Lanka. He was re-elected in 2024.
